Photos and sound recording. Black, uncooperative flycatcher, black head, black throat, black wings, black tail. White belly coming to a point at breast. Slight streaking for lack of a better word on primaries. Unless there is a sub-species/melonistic variation of Eastern Phoebe I don't know about that also has a black throat, this is definately a Black Phoebe. Vocalizing a lot. Always over water flycatching. Found by the road at the northern entrance but followed for hours all around the outfall area, the point and into the Little Flatbrook at the outfall. The bird also flew across the road to the shrubby, marsh adjacent to the Little Flatbrook. Last seen around the large Norway Spruces between the road and the outfall, between the two parking lots.
